Output 29d837f532aa20e84c6e7a13da920d7418a83cf7d344250b50660d0d49f6768b:1

value
694470
script pubkey
OP_0 OP_PUSHBYTES_20 3892476592e8cf60c777e947c60a82456618934d
address
bc1q8zfywevjar8kp3mha9ruvz5zg4np3y6dne6f9m
transaction
29d837f532aa20e84c6e7a13da920d7418a83cf7d344250b50660d0d49f6768b
spent
true